About This Scholarship

If you’re a physical or occupational therapy student and a member of ASDAR (Arizona State Society Daughters of the American Revolution), consider applying for the Katherine H. Dilley Scholarship. This scholarship is available to ASDAR members studying physical or occupational therapy and residing in Arizona. The scholarship is sponsored by the Arizona State Society Daughters of the American Revolution, a part of the National Society Daughters of the American Revolution, a non-profit organization founded in 1890 to promote historic preservation, education, and patriotism. The scholarship provides financial assistance of up to $1,000 to help cover educational expenses. The scholarship is available to any student in their junior, senior, or graduate year of physical or occupational therapy. The application for the scholarship asks for general information about the applicant, including name, address, email address, telephone number, and academic status. The applicant must also write an essay and provide a letter of recommendation from one of their faculty members. Finally, applicants must submit an official transcript from their school and a completed application form that can be downloaded online.
